Output dbd76c0ea1e7d11f597b6882e5dea97af5dfc753087163b2453ab063ce117dd4:2

value
8449628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a0c1a6a58bbacff4d4ca5483e78e00942b6dcc8 OP_EQUAL
address
3EGwfxf3vPbXo8EDZPdFsV1B31Xy4mf2Lg
transaction
dbd76c0ea1e7d11f597b6882e5dea97af5dfc753087163b2453ab063ce117dd4
confirmations
195712
spent
true